The journey of Bitcoin mining began over a decade ago, with the release of Satoshi Nakamoto’s groundbreaking whitepaper. In Australia, early adopters quickly recognized the potential, setting up operations in remote areas where energy costs are manageable. Mining rigs, essentially powerful computers designed for solving complex cryptographic puzzles, have become more efficient over time. These devices, often referred to as miners, consume vast amounts of electricity to validate transactions on the Bitcoin network, earning rewards in the form of new coins. Meanwhile, hosting services have emerged as a game-changer, allowing individuals and businesses to outsource their operations to specialized facilities, or mining farms, which provide cooling, security, and stable power supplies. Technologically, modern mining machines in Australia represent a leap forward, utilizing Application-Specific Integrated Circuits (ASICs) that are tailored specifically for BTC hashing algorithms. These miners operate at unprecedented speeds, measured in terahashes per second, while companies innovate to make them more energy-efficientโ€”a critical factor amid global sustainability concerns. In contrast to general-purpose GPUs used for ETH mining, BTC rigs are optimized for proof-of-work consensus, making them less versatile but incredibly powerful for their intended purpose. Australian firms, with their expertise in hosting, ensure these machines run smoothly in climate-controlled environments, mitigating risks like overheating or hardware failure. This setup not only enhances yield for BTC but also allows seamless integration with exchanges for quick asset liquidation, turning raw computational power into tangible wealth.
